WebThe Chilean coast has a long history of very large earthquakes. In fact, the February 27 quake occurred about 230 kilometers (140 miles) north of the strongest earthquake ever measured: a magnitude 9.5 event that occurred in 1960. A magnitude 8.5 quake occurred about 870 kilometers (540 miles) farther north in 1922.
